Global Sourcing and ProcurementThe Global Sourcing and Procurement (GSP) organization is accountable for driving and delivering Procurement value to support stakeholders’ and organizational strategic objectives.    The GSP function delivers value to BioMarin by leading transformation change and implementing industry leading category strategies that directly support the corporate strategy.   The GSP organization leverages market intelligence, subject matter expertise and business insights in the procurement of goods and services and management of BioMarin’s growing third party spend of $1B+. Through collaboration with our external suppliers and internal business partners, GSP helps bring innovative new medicines to patients. Role Purpose The Category Manager – Direct Materials is an individual contributor role, reporting to the Raw Materials Global Category Leader, within BioMarin’s Global Sourcing and Procurement (GSP) organization. This position is intentionally designed to build the next generation of Senior Category Managers by providing broad, handson exposure to procurement systems, processes, and core category management fundamentals across multiple direct and lab material categories, with an increasing complexity and ownership of sourcing and category activities over time. This role supports several Senior Category Managers and plays a critical part in running daytoday category business, while progressively developing the skills, judgment, and enterprise understanding required for future senior category leadership. Scope & Responsibilities

Founded in 1997, BioMarin is a global biotechnology company dedicated to transforming lives through genetic discovery. The company develops and commercializes targeted therapies that address the root cause of the genetic conditions that it seeks to treat, helping to better the lives of those struggling with rare genetic disease. BioMarin discoveries have led to eight first or best-in-class commercial treatments and a pipeline of multiple product candidates applying the same science-driven, patient-forward approach to broader group of genetic disorders.
